Output ef405ff33b860b126c760349a990d90472a60ccd3ff75f264402de09e7809ea3:15

value
180000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3bed4bf3f8f98f6ddf81c8d0bfc878259f4f5df1 OP_EQUAL
address
379t4XQ5wMsojgb5XxzdUkhmne4ZiMBPcQ
transaction
ef405ff33b860b126c760349a990d90472a60ccd3ff75f264402de09e7809ea3
spent
true